About Dialpad
Dialpad is the AI platform for customer experience, built to resolve customer problems in real time across voice and digital. Our AI agents learn from your best human agents and improve with every interaction, helping organizations understand their customers, deliver better experiences, increase operational efficiencies, and build a lasting competitive advantage.

Unlike legacy systems built to route and answer, or standalone agentic bot vendors built to deflect, Dialpad was built to resolve. Our AI agents and human agents operate on a single platform with shared context, allowing Agentic AI to resolve issues, advance deals, and eliminate busywork through automation while seamlessly handing conversations to humans when needed, with full context preserved.

Market-leading brands, including Randstad, Motorola Solutions, Netflix, the San Diego Padres, the Colorado Rockies Baseball Club, and Cal Athletics, trust Dialpad. Dialpad is backed by Andreessen Horowitz, GV, ICONIQ Capital, and T-Mobile.

Your role
As a Sr. Account Executive, Mid-Market, you’ll own the complete sales process from start to finish. You’ll work closely with Sales leadership and Sales Engineers to develop a medium-sized business prospect into an active Dialpad client. In addition, you’ll help businesses solve complex communication problems that affect everyone around the world. Every business benefits from Dialpad.

Dialpad’s Mid-Market sales team plays an essential role in achieving corporate business objectives.  This team collaborates closely with SDRs, Channel Partners, Sales Engineers, Sales leadership, and their peers to constantly improve the efficiency and effectiveness of the full sales process.

Dialpad’s Account Executive, Mid-Market, will solve tangible client challenges by redefining their definition of what’s possible through the implementation of Dialpad Talk, Contact Center, and/or Sell. In this role, you’ll combine acquiring new customers and uncovering market opportunities to get the market talking about Dialpad!

This position reports to a Mid-Market Regional Vice President and is hybrid. 

What you’ll do 

  • Own the entire sales process, including converting leads into a workable pipeline.
  • Build strategic prospecting campaigns and sequencing to source your own opportunities.
  • Manage and close complex transactions involving multiple internal and external stakeholders.
  • Own your key deal reviews, forecasts, and professional career roadmap.

Skills you’ll bring 

  • 3-5 years of sales experience in an ever-changing environment.
  • Experience in managing & closing strategic deal cycles that include multiple business units and stakeholders.
  • Preferred expertise in SaaS (including UCaaS and/or CCaaS).

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
